Federal Government Customers. 17.1 U.S. Federal Government Customers. Kion provides the Software Platform and related Documentation for ultimate federal government end use solely in accordance with the following: Government technical data and software rights related to the Software include only those rights customarily provided to the public as defined in this Agreement. This customary commercial license is provided in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(“FAR”) FAR 12.211 (Technical Data) and FAR 12.212 (Software) and, for Department of Defense transactions, Defense FAR Supplement (“DFARS”) DFARS 252.227-7015 (Technical Data- Commercial Items) and DFARS 227.7202-03 (Rights in Commercial Computer Software or Computer Software Documentation). Customer agrees that the Software Platform meets the definition of “commercial item” in FAR 2.101 and that all of the Software Platform’s components were developed exclusively at private expense. If a government agency has a need for rights not conveyed under these terms, it must negotiate with Kion to determine if there are acceptable terms for transferring such rights, and a mutually acceptable written addendum signed by both parties, specifically conveying such rights must be included in any applicable contract or agreement.

  • U.S. Government Users The Software is commercial computer software and commercial computer software documentation within the meaning of the applicable acquisition regulations. If acquired by or on behalf of a civilian agency of the United States government, the Software will be subject to terms of this Agreement as a “license customarily provided to the public” as specified in 48 C.F.R. ch. 1 Part 12.212 of the Federal Acquisition Regulations and its successors. If acquired by or on behalf of units of the Department of Defense, it will be subject to the terms of this Agreement as a “license customarily provided to the public “as specified in 48 C.F.R. ch. 1 Part 227.7202, DFAR Supplement and its successors. If Spirent receives a request from any Customer agency of the U.S. Government to provide Software with rights beyond those stated above, Spirent will promptly, in its sole discretion, accept or reject such request.

  • Federal Government End Use Provisions We provide the Services, including related software and technology, for ultimate federal government end use solely in accordance with the following: Government technical data and software rights related to the Services include only those rights customarily provided to the public as defined in this Agreement. This customary commercial license is provided in accordance with FAR 12.211 (Technical Data) and FAR 12.212 (Software) and, for Department of Defense transactions, DFAR 252.227-7015 (Technical Data – Commercial Items) and DFAR 227.7202-3 (Rights in Commercial Computer Software or Computer Software Documentation). If a government agency has a need for rights not granted under these terms, it must negotiate with Us to determine if there are acceptable terms for granting those rights, and a mutually acceptable written addendum specifically granting those rights must be included in any applicable agreement.
